What to check before for buildings with rent-stabilized apartments near the M57 bus in Manhattan
- Confirm the apartment’s regulatory status directly with the building: rent-stabilized units and how renewals/leases are handled can vary by case.
- Because “near the M57 bus” is about location, verify the exact walking time and route convenience from the building to your usual destinations.
- Check what’s included in rent and what costs extra (utilities, pet fees, parking, and any move-in fees). Full monthly cost matters beyond the asking rent.
- Review lease terms you’re being offered (renewal timing, availability windows, and any restrictions on subletting if that comes up).
